Programme Note

A journey through French and American musical landscapes from Debussy and Ravel, to Reich and Adams. Underpinned by two masterpieces of the harp repertoire, Ravel’s Introduction and Allegro and Debussy’s Danse sacrée et profane, In a Landscape reveals the sonic connections between the enigmatic prophecies of Erik Satie, the sensuous minimalism of Steve Reich, the retro-impressionism of William Grant Still and the ambient piano mobiles of John Cage, culminating in David Gordon’s Triptych, an exhilarating baroque/jazz hybrid of operatic tunes by Jean-Philippe Rameau.
